How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Dauphin County?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Dauphin County Studio Apartments | $1,149 | $924 | $1,566 |
Dauphin County 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,299 | $695 | $3,000 |
Dauphin County 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,542 | $900 | $3,181 |
Dauphin County 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,980 | $1,350 | $3,000 |
Dauphin County 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,420 | $1,400 | $3,000 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Utilities Included Dauphin County Apartments
What is the Cheapest Utilities Included apartment in Dauphin County?
Currently the most affordable Utilities Included Apartment in Dauphin County is at Sussex Court Apartments listed at $655.
How much is the average rent for a Utilities Included Dauphin County Apartment?
The average rent for a Utilities Included Apartment in Dauphin County is $1,422.
What is the largest Utilities Included Dauphin County Apartment for rent?
Today's Utilities Included apartment with the most square footage in Dauphin County is a 2,267 square feet unit starting from $1,100 at Pennsylvania Place.
What is the average size for Dauphin County Utilities Included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Utilities Included rental in Dauphin County is currently at 727 sq ft.
